) Avigdor Stematsky (1908-1989) was born in Odessa in 1908. He immigrated to Israel with his family in 1921. Between 1926-9 he attended the Bezalel art school in Jerusalem. In 1930 he went to Paris, where he was acquainted with the Avant-Garde movement. He returned to Israel and was wounded in the War of Independence (1948). Stematzky was one of the founders and leaders of the "New Horizon" movement together with Yoseph Zaritzki and Yehezkel Streichman. Stematsky passed away in 1989 in Israel.
